Syracuse matches Big East record
Published in The Saudi Gazette on 05 - 03 - 2012

Brandon Triche scored 18 points, Kris Joseph added 11 in his final home game, and No. 2 Syracuse beat No. 19 Louisville, 58-49, Saturday.
Syracuse (30-1, 17-1) matched the Big East record for victories — Connecticut also had 17 in 1995-96 — and the Orange also finished the regular season with 30 wins for the first time in Coach Jim Boeheim's 36-year tenure. The Orange went 19-0 at the Carrier Dome, only their second unbeaten season there. The other Syracuse team to go undefeated in the dome was the national championship team of 2002-3, led by Carmelo Anthony, which finished 17-0.
Chane Behanan and Russ Smith led Louisville (22-9, 10-8) with 10 points each, and Gorgui Dieng finished with 6 on 3-of-13 shooting.
Kansas 73, Texas 63: Thomas Robinson had 25 points and 14 rebounds, and Tyshawn Taylor added 22 points, as No. 3 Kansas (26-5, 16-2 Big 12) defeated visiting Texas (19-12, 9-9). J'Covan Brown had 33 points for Texas.
N. Carolina 88, Duke 70: Kendall Marshall had 20 points and 10 assists, and North Carolina beat Duke to win the Atlantic Coast Conference regular-season title.
Tyler Zeller had 19 points and 10 rebounds, and Harrison Barnes added 16 points for the Tar Heels (27-4, 14-2).
Mason Plumlee had 17 points, and brother Miles Plumlee added 16 points and 11 rebounds for the Blue Devils (26-5, 13-3).
Missouri 81, Texas Tech 59: Kim English scored 20 points, Ricardo Ratliffe had 13 points and a career-high 15 rebounds, and No. 7 Missouri (27-4, 14-3 Big 12) hit a season-best 16 3-pointers to beat host Texas Tech (8-22, 1-17).
Marquette 83, Georgetown 69: No. 8 Marquette was 33 of 45 from the free-throw line and outscored No. 11 Georgetown, 24-8, in points off turnovers, defeating the visiting Hoyas and denying them a double bye in the Big East tournament.
Iowa State 80, Baylor 72: Scott Christopherson had 23 points in his final home game, and Iowa State rallied to beat No. 9 Baylor for its second victory over a top-10 opponent this season.
San Diego State 98, TCU 92: Jamaal Franklin scored a career-high 35 points, including the go-ahead 3-point play in overtime, and No. 21 San Diego State defeated Texas Christian (17-13, 7-7) to claim a share of its second consecutive Mountain West title.
The visiting Aztecs (24-6, 10-4) held on after losing an 18-point lead in the second half.
Temple 80, Fordham 60: Juan Fernandez scored 19 points as No. 23 Temple (24-6, 13-3) beat host Fordham (10-19, 3-13) to win the Atlantic 10 Conference regular-season title outright for the first time since 1989-90.
Murray State 54, Tennessee State 52: Jewuan Long drove the baseline for a layup with 4.4 seconds left, and No. 12 Murray State (30-1) rallied from 7 points behind in the final 5 minutes 28 seconds to win over Tennessee State (20-12) in the tournament championship in Nashville.
